Headquartered in Atlanta Georgia and founded in 1993 Precision Aviation Group (PAG) is a leading provider of maintenance repair and overhaul (MRO) and value-added supply chain services to the aerospace and defense industries. With 25 FAA-approved repair stations 27 locations worldwide over 1000 employees and over 1.2 million square feet of production/distribution facilities PAG offers comprehensive MRO services on over 200000 product lines.
JOB PURPOSE
We are seeking a detail-oriented and experienced Sr Controller to play a key role in our accounting operations for the Engines division. This position is responsible for overseeing All accounting and FP&A activities for the Engines division consisting of several PAG business units ensuring the accuracy of financial reporting and maintaining strong internal controls. The ideal candidate will lead accounting and FP&A operations for all divisions within the engines group including month-end and year-end close processes conduct financial reviews and drive continuous improvements in accounting policies and procedures. This role requires strong leadership analytical skills and the ability to optimize financial processes while ensuring compliance with GAAP and regulatory requirements.
